The fee is set by statute. I know towns were/are charging for photos; however;

1. You can bring your own photos (about $5 at those little booths at malls); and

2. Towns using the MIRCS method use a digital camera - no cost there!

Document the abuse if you won't challenge it.

IIRC, $25 of the $100 goes to the town, the rest goes to the state. Many years ago my chief added $10 (to what was then $25 by law) because of "his additional expenses in implementing Ch. 180". I bitched to enough people that his "decision" was reversed, but nobody got refunds!

Basically they can charge what they like because you aren't going to take them to court for $10 or $25, it's just not worth it and they know it.
